Description

Job summary
An exciting opportunity has arisen for a motivated Specialist Biomedical Scientist to join the Haematology and Blood Transfusion team at Birmingham Children's Hospital. While the role is aimed at an experienced Band 6 specialist, applications are welcome from Band 5 biomedical scientists working toward their IBMS Haematology and Blood Transfusion portfolio. A minimum of one year post-registration experience in a UK Haematology/Blood Transfusion laboratory is essential.

The department provides a comprehensive 24/7 service for the hospital and community, covering a wide range of paediatric investigations. It supports regional centres for Haemoglobinopathy, Haemophilia and bone marrow transplantation, as well as specialist transfusion services for surgery and emergency care. You will join a dedicated team committed to delivering high-quality, life-saving care.

Applicants must have prior Haematology experience and be committed to maintaining high professional standards and up-to-date knowledge. Participation in the 24/7 rota is required. The role includes rotation through Diagnostic Haematology, Specialist Haemostasis and Flow Cytometry, and Blood Transfusion, with full training provided. The department actively supports professional development, including IBMS specialist portfolios and postgraduate study, and encourages engagement with patient-focused initiatives such as Harvey's Gang.

Main duties of the job
Support the department in providing safe and high-quality results and transfusion support through regular rotation within the sub-speciality sections and a continuous 24-hour service.

About us
Birmingham Women's and Children's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ust was the first of its kind in the United Kingdom. Our trust was formed in 2017 to drive forward our commitment to provide the highest quality, world-class physical and mental healthcare for women, children, and families alike. Uniting our hospitals means that more seamless care, and more efficient investment to refine and our world-leading specialist treatment centres. Importantly, it gives us a greater voice in shaping the future of family-centred care.

Birmingham Children's Hospital is a U.K. leading specialist paediatric centre, with an international reputation in several areas of medicine. Birmingham Women's Hospital is one of only two hospitals dedicated to the care of Women within the U.K., with the busiest single site maternity unit, delivering more than 8,200 babies annually and providing a full range of gynaecological and neonatal care.

Person Specification
Qualifications and knowledge
Essential
  • Registration with Health Care Professions Council (HCPC)
  • Knowledge and practical skills in Blood Transfusion
  • Knowledge and practical skills in Haematology / Coagulation
  • 2 years of experience working as a Band 5 Biomedical Scientist

Desirable
  • Knowledge and practical skills in Blood Film Morphology
  • Knowledge and practical skills in Flow Cytometry (Haematology)
  • Currently working towards completing Specialist Portfolio
  • Experience of lone/out of hours working

Requirements
Essential
  • Haematology and Blood Transfusion experience in a UK laboratory
  • Appointment to band 6 will require the post holder to have an IBMS Specialist Portfolio in Haematology and Blood Transfusion

Desirable
  • Current band 5 with Haematology and Blood Transfusion experience in a UK laboratory
  • Completion of IBMS Specialist Portfolio in Haematology and Blood Transfusion

Nature of experience
  • Knowledge of Quality Assurance and audit practices, Laboratory Accreditation under ISO15189, HCPC and IBMS professional standards and Laboratory Health and Safety standards
